发明名称 Optimized content distribution based on metrics derived from the end user
摘要 Some embodiments provide systems and methods for determining a server of a distributed hosting system to optimally distribute content to an end user. The method includes identifying an IP address of the end user. Based on the IP address, a set of servers send packets to the end user to derive performance metrics. The performance metrics are used to determine a server from the set of servers that optimally distributes content to the end user. The method modifies a configuration for resolving end user requests such that the optimal server is identified to the end user when the end user requests content from the hosting system. Some embodiments determine the optimal server by providing downloadable content that is embedded with a monitoring tool. The monitoring tool causes the end user to derive performance metrics for the hosting system when downloading a particular object from a set of servers.

主权项 1. A method for optimizing content delivery performance from a particular site of a content delivery network (CDN) comprising a plurality of servers, the method comprising: with at least one server of the particular site comprising a processor: receiving a request for content from a particular end user;selecting according to a CDN configuration, a first network route from a plurality of network routes that provides a best performing path from the particular site to the particular end user;providing said content from the particular site to the particular end user over the first network route, said content comprising a monitoring tool which when processed by the particular end user causes the particular end user to download a common downloadable object from the particular site over each of the plurality of network routes;receiving from the particular end user, metrics measuring performance in delivering the common downloadable object over each of the plurality of network routes to the particular end user; andmodifying the CDN configuration by specifying a second different network route of the plurality of network routes instead of the first network route as the best performing path to the end user when said metrics indicate that the second route provides better performance than the first route.
